The dicker, tish, power triangle is the strength of our team. I wouldn’t swap this with anything outwith the old filth. Our problem has not been that you cant play exciting, expansive football with these guys in the team - we have done in the past. It’s just that we don’t currently have the same strength/goal threat as we had in the past (Jones, Stewart, boyd). I remember the night in 2018 when we battered st Johnstone at rugby park (2 nil going on 10). All three plAyed that night but jj, boyd and Erwin started too. Burkey form as good as anything under scc. But we need 2 others to help him out. Kiltie not the answer for me. It could be kabamba and brophy. Hopefully Whitehall takes his chance. I don’t think dropping one of the midfield 3 is the answer. It’s improving the Front 3.

Can't believe so many people are suggesting Power and Tish as a midfield 2. As was shown in the Hibs game they both chase the ball too often and get caught out without someone in there with them. If we're going 4-4-2 then we need Dicker in there with one or the other of them IMO, playing them both makes it far too easy to play through us.
